OverviewNCBI Gene
Involved in centriole elongation and negative regulation of centriole elongation. Located in centriole and centrosome. [provided by Alliance of Genome Resources, Jul 2025]

Seroatlas reads POC5 as an antibody target. Whether an autoantibody or antibody against POC5 could matter depends on whether native POC5 is physically reachable, whether the body needs it intact, and whether it acts in a disease-relevant tissue.
POC5 is annotated as predominantly intracellular. Intracellular proteins are common autoantibody markers, becoming visible to the immune system after cell injury or altered processing, but are usually markers of disease rather than direct drivers.
